About the role

This is not a classroom-only role or a corporate training position. You will be working with people on the floor, helping them build confidence, capability and consistency in their work. In this role, you will:

  • Train new employees in practical, real-time work tasks
  • Support operators and supervisors with day-to-day training needs
  • Help ensure employees are genuinely competent, not just “shown once”
  • Deliver or support internal safety and HACCP training
  • Assist with competency assessments across production areas
  • Review, simplify and update SOPs so they are clear and useful
  • Maintain accurate training and competency records
  • Identify training gaps and support continuous improvement
  • Help build stronger, safer and more consistent ways of working
